Company Description
WNS, part of Capgemini, is an Agentic AI-powered leader in intelligent operations and transformation, serving more than 700 clients across 10 industries, including Banking and Financial Services, Healthcare, Insurance, Shipping and Logistics, and Travel and Hospitality. We bring together deep domain excellence – WNS’ core differentiator – with AI-powered platforms and analytics to help businesses innovate, scale, adapt and build resilience in a world defined by disruption.Our purpose is clear: to enable lasting business value by designing intelligent, human-led solutions that deliver sustainable outcomes and a differentiated impact. With three global headquarters across four continents, operations in 13 countries, 65 delivery centers and more than 66,000 employees, WNS combines scale, expertise and execution to create meaningful, measurable impact.
Job Description
Job Description- (Financial Planning & Analysis)
FPNA- Assistant Manager
Should be okay with night shifts
- Compile facts, analyze data and provide input into recommendations to management on findings/trends. Assist with the design of projects and may lead projects of moderate scope.
- Research and compile raw data from varied sources into moderately complex reports and schedules. Execute & suggest improvements/enhancements to existing forecast models/pro forma analysis by working with others on closely related teams to exchange information in a collaborative and professional manner
- Enhance the sustainability & documentation of assigned tasks/processes
- Uses judgment based on the analysis of information to identify meaningful information
- Display proficiency in the systems/tools used to generate standard financial reports on a periodic basis
- Demonstrate a working knowledge of finance and accounting concepts through the aggregation of financial data • Display foundational understanding of Support Services financial statements; including awareness of key drivers/trends in major Income Statement line items
- Understand and adhere to department timelines and deliverables
- Understand and adhere to the Company’s risk and regulatory standards, policies and controls in accordance with the Company’s Risk Appetite. Identify risk-related issues needing escalation to management.
- Promote an environment that supports belonging and reflects the M&T Bank brand.
- Maintain process internal control standards, including timely implementation of internal and external audit points together with any issues raised by external regulators as applicable.
- Complete other related duties as assigned.
Qualifications
PGDM/MBA or Bachelor of Commerce/Economics
